请问如果不用npm 怎么安装/下载 一个node模块/框架
1.比如我要安装express框架 npm i express [可能express太出名,如果不用npm直接去express官网下压缩包也行] 2.如果会安装express 联想到如果我要一个功能比如发邮件差不多是 npm install 【一个email框架/类库】 3 但是上周看blog时发现这样一个问题:是说有些 框架/类库 如果是通过 npm 安装的会有bug,要手动更新,大概是去git项目看下有人提交的request.然后更新下。原贴没找到。头疼。(现在的资料包括买的基本书都是教npm -insatll 头疼again) 哪位大虾百忙中指导下,非常感谢。
3 回复
这种 blog 不看也罢
- node 的依赖机制是很多层的,不是说你直接去 github 下载一个包就完了,你可以看看你安装
express
后node_modules
有多少目录 install
的时候会做很多依赖的计算和共享的- 还有
afterinstall
等很多钩子要处理,如果是原生模块还需要 compile - 等等
那种垃圾 blog 就别看了,什么书也别看,直接看官方资料:
楼上说的好,学习的过程中最好去看官方文档,如果某一个点不明白或者有问题自己实在找不到的时候google一下去看或者stackoverflow查查
看别人的blog,已经存在理解差异,如果作者再有个错误什么的。。。。